Are timber framed houses more expensive to build?
Timber frame homes typically cost more to build than a 2×4 “stick built” home. The reasons for this include the cost of a high quality wood timber frame (versus inexpensive wood studs), superior insulation, and the typical use of expansive glass areas.17 Mar 2016

What is the life expectancy of a timber frame house?
With the proper wood preparation, exacting construction techniques and regular maintenance, a timber home can last 100 years or more.4 Nov 2019
Are timber frame houses expensive?
In general, the cost of a timber frame home and SIP package is around $70 to $75 per square foot. The final turnkey cost of a timber frame home ranges from $200 to $250 per square foot. For comparison, HomeAdvisor.com lists the average price of building a home at $150 per square foot.

How much more expensive is timber framing?
Typical costs: A timber-frame home typically costs about 10 to 20 percent more than a conventionally framed home of comparable size and quality of fixtures (flooring, plumbing, etc.), depending on whether the home is partially timber framed (a hybrid) or completely timber framed.

What is the difference between a log home and a timber frame home?
A log cabin will be comprised of logs that are stacked horizontally to form the frame of the building, whereas a timber-frame home is made up of vertical posts and beams. These beams and posts are connected to form the frame of the house, making it look much more like a traditional style of home.21 Mar 2019

How do I estimate labor framing?
Most contractors charge between $4 and $10 per square foot in labor costs for framing. The more complex your plans are, the more you can expect to pay. Every intersecting wall requires more studs, increasing material needs. Extra slopes and valleys add both to time and materials.
How much does it cost to build a modern 2000 square foot house?
The average cost to build a house is $248,000, or between $100 to $155 per square foot depending on your location, size of the home, and if modern or custom designs are used. New home construction for a 2,000 square foot home runs $201,000 to $310,000 on average.
